Changes between 1.42 (released 2015-04-28) and 1.41 versions: * DMS::Decode allows a single addition or subtraction operation, e.g., 70W+0:0:15. This affects the GeoCoords class and the utilities (which use the DMS class for reading coordinates). * Add Math::norm, Math::AngRound, Math::tand, Math::atan2d, Math::eatanhe, Math::taupf, Math::tauf, Math::fma and remove duplicated (but private) functionality from other classes. * On non-Windows systems, the cmake config-style find_package files are now installed under ${C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X}/lib${LIB_SUFFIX} instead of ${C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X}/share, because the files are architecture-specific. This change will let 32-bit and 64-bit versions coexist on the same machine (in lib and lib64). You should remove the versions in the old "share" location. * MATLAB changes: + provide native MATLAB implementations for compiled interface functions; + the compiled MATLAB interface is now deprecated and so the MATLAB_COMPILER option in the cmake build has been removed; + reorganize directories, so that o matlab/geographiclib contains the native matlab code; o matlab/geographiclib-legacy contains wrapper functions to mimic the previous compiled functionality; + the installed MATLAB code mirrors this layout, but the parent installation directory on non-Windows systems is ${C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X}/share (instead of ${C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X}/libexec), because the files are now architecture independent; + matlab/geographiclib is now packaged and distributed as MATLAB File Exchange package 50605 (this supersedes three earlier MATLAB packages); + point fix for geodarea.m to correct bug in area of polygons which encircle a pole multiple times (released as version 1.41.1 of MATLAB File Exchange package 39108, 2014-04-22). * artifactId for Java package changed from GeographicLib to GeographicLib-Java and the package is now depolyed to Maven Central (thanks to Chris Bennight for help on this). * Fix autoconf mismatch of version numbers (which were inconsistent in versions 1.40 and 1.41). * Mark the computation of the gradient of the geoid height in the Geoid class and the <a href="GeoidEval.1.html">GeoidEval</a> utility as deprecated. * Work around the boost-quadmath bug with setprecision(0). * Deprecate use of Visual Studio 2005 "-vc8" project files in the windows directory. |
